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
58569 9310423 263695 0078352905
25800 16 21810270
25800 16 21810270
20993590 696 34
All about undefined
Interested in learning more?
25800 16 21810270
20993590 696 34
See more
9463882871 1744993937 61090390
63025988 30 5969 01983078270
See more
40257520 0197436539 9022
86 379115182 29150485 6156334 595254
See more